X5648, X5649 (Replaces X25648, X25649) CPU Supervisor with 64Kbit SPI EEPROM

FEATURES

  • L o w VCC detection and reset assertion —Five standard reset threshold voltages —Re-program low V CC reset threshold voltage using special programming sequence —Reset signal valid to V CC = 1V
  • Long battery life with low power consumption —<50µA max standby current, watchdog on —<1µA max standby current, watchdog off —<400µA max active current during read
  • 64Kbits of EEPROM
  • Built-in inadvertent write protection —Power-up/power-down protection circuitry —Protect 0, 1/4, 1/2 or all of EEPROM array with Block Lock ™ protection —In circuit programmable ROM mode
  • 2MHz SPI interface modes (0,0 & 1,1)
  • Minimize EEPROM programming time —32-byte page write mode —Self-timed write cycle —5ms write cycle time (typical)
  • 2.7V to 5.5V and 4.5V to 5.5V power supply operation
  • Available packages —14-lead SOIC, 8-lead PDIP

DESCRIPTION

These devices combine three popular functions, Power- on Reset Control, Supply Voltage Supervision, and Block Lock Protect Serial EEPROM Memory in one package. This combination lowers system cost, reduces board space requirements, and increases reliability. Applying power to the device activates the power-on reset circuit which holds RESET /RESET active for a period of time. This allows the power supply and oscilla- tor to stabilize before the processor can execute code. The device’s low V CC detection circuitry protects the user’s system from low voltage conditions by holding RESET /RESET active when VCC falls below a minimum VCC trip point. RESET /RESET remains asserted until VCC returns to proper operating level and stabilizes. Five industry standard V TRIP thresholds are available, however, Intersil’s unique circuits allow the threshold to be reprogrammed to meet custom requirements or to fine-tune the threshold in applications requiring higher precision. 2 FN8136.0 March 17, 2005 PIN CONFIGURATION PIN DESCRIPTION Pin (PDIP) Pin (SOIC) Name Function 12 , 3 C S Chip Select Input. CS HIGH, deselects the device and the SO output pin is at a high impedance state. Unless a nonvolatile write cycle is underway, the device will be in the standby power mode. CS LOW enables the device, placing it in the active power mode. Prior to the start of any operation after power-up, a HIGH to LOW transition on CS is required. 24 S O Serial Output. SO is a push/pull serial data output pin. A read cycle shifts data out on this pin. The falling edge of the serial clock (SCK) clocks the data out. 59 S I Serial Input. SI is a serial data input pin. Input all opcodes, byte addresses, and memory data on this pin. The rising edge of the serial clock (SCK) latches the input data. Send all opcodes (Table 1), addresses and data MSB first. 61 0 S C K Serial Clock. The serial clock controls the serial bus timing for data input and out- put. The rising edge of SCK latches in the opcode, address, or data bits present on the SI pin. The falling edge of SCK changes the data output on the SO pin.

35 W P

Write Protect. The WP pin works in conjunction with a nonvolatile WPEN bit to “lock” the setting of the watchdog timer control and the memory write protect bits.

46 V SS Ground

8 12, 13 V CC Supply Voltage 7 11 RESET / RESET Reset Output. RESET/RESET is an active LOW/HIGH, open drain output which goes active whenever VCC falls below the minimum VCC sense level. It will re- main active until VCC rises above the minimum VCC sense level for 200ms. RE- SET/RESET goes active if the watchdog timer is enabled and CS remains either HIGH or LOW longer than the selectable watchdog time out period. A falling edge of CS will reset the watchdog timer.
